What is the most significant aspect of Bill Belichick's move to college football?
After 50 years coaching in the NFL, Bill Belichick is now coaching at the University of North Carolina. This marks a major shift in his career and in college football, bringing significant attention and experience to the Tar Heels.
What are the key factors determining UNC's success in the upcoming season under Belichick?
UNC's success hinges on the performance of quarterback Gio Lopez, Belichick's ability to adapt his NFL strategies to college football, and overcoming a 3.5-point underdog status against TCU. Their projected win total is 7.5, reflecting expectations of a rebuilding year.
